Instal·lar-se



Example: Els primers colons es van instal·lar-se a la vall tranquil·la.

Definition


"Instal·lar-se" means to settle or establish oneself in a particular place, often implying the act of making a new home or starting to live somewhere permanently, as in the example where early settlers settled in a peaceful valley.

Etymology


The word "instal·lar-se" comes from the Latin root 'installare,' which means to place or set up. The Catalan verb combines 'instal·lar' with the reflexive pronoun '-se,' indicating the action of settling oneself.
